KWASU partners media to train students
The management of Kwara State University (KWASU), Malete has intensified efforts to partner Royal FM Ilorin, to train students in broadcasting.
This was made known when founder of the radio station Gbenga Adebayo visited the Vice Chancellor of KWASU, Prof. Mustapha Akanbi.
The VC noted that with the National Universities Commission (NUC) ranking of KWASU as the fastest-growing state-owned university in the country, the institution is a fertile ground for investors seeking huge returns on their investments.
The VC said the university was open to investors and private individuals who are willing to support and add value to the university through funding projects, providing endowments and grants.
Adebayo noted that his organisation was ready to work with KWASU to produce employable graduates with marketable skills relevant to the 21st century economy.
He said the partnership would commence with 10 students who would be trained in practical radio broadcast for six months,while other students follow later.
Adebayo also said his organisation was willing to extend training opportunities to KWASU students in Agri-Business, Health and Telecommunication with emphasis on call centre services.
A committee headed by the Director of Centre for Wellness and Creative Arts Therapy of the institution, Dr Khadijah Toyin Musah, was raised to enhance the partnership between the university and and the Radio station.
